Download PDFOpen PDF in browser

Security Challenges and Solutions in Integrating Cassandra with Kafka

EasyChair Preprint no. 13852

16 pagesDate: July 8, 2024

Abstract

The integration of Apache Cassandra, a highly scalable NoSQL database, with Apache Kafka, a distributed event streaming platform, offers a powerful architecture for real-time data processing and analytics. However, this integration introduces several security challenges that must be addressed to ensure the confidentiality, integrity, and availability of data. This research explores the primary security challenges encountered when integrating Cassandra with Kafka, including data encryption, authentication, authorization, and secure data transmission. Furthermore, it presents comprehensive solutions and best practices to mitigate these security risks. Key solutions discussed include the implementation of TLS for encrypted communication, Kerberos for robust authentication, role-based access control (RBAC) for fine-grained authorization, and continuous monitoring for anomaly detection. By addressing these security challenges, organizations can leverage the combined strengths of Cassandra and Kafka while maintaining a secure data environment.

Keyphrases: Apache Cassandra, Apache Kafka, Authentication, Authorization, Data Security, Encryption, Event Streaming, NoSQL, real-time data processing, Secure Data Transmission

BibTeX entry
BibTeX does not have the right entry for preprints. This is a hack for producing the correct reference:
@Booklet{EasyChair:13852,
  author = {Adeoye Ibrahim},
  title = {Security Challenges and Solutions in Integrating Cassandra with Kafka},
  howpublished = {EasyChair Preprint no. 13852},

  year = {EasyChair, 2024}}
Download PDFOpen PDF in browser